New Jersey – For the second consecutive year, Alfred Haber, founder of Alfred Haber Distribution, Inc. (AHDI) has announced that the company finalized an agreement with Travel Channel China for the 2010 MISS UNIVERSE Pageant, one of television’s most exciting live events, from The Miss Universe Organization, a Donald J. Trump and NBC Universal joint venture. The two-hour extravaganza, which ran live in the US and numerous international countries, is set to air in China on October 3. Viewers will have an opportunity to cheer for Tang Wen, Miss China 2010.
